Memorial hall for 'comfort women' opens to public in Nanjing

A memorial hall built on the site of a brothel where Japanese troops kept women as sex slaves during World War II opens to the public in Nanjing, east China’s Jiangsu province on Dec. 1, 2015. It is the first memorial hall dedicated to the group in China which has been identified by victims as a military brothel run by the invading Japanese more than 70 years ago. (CNS/ Yang Bo)
